VIVODESIGN.CO.UK

Updated 9 days ago
  • ID: 426784/145
United Kingdom
Primary location: United Kingdom
  • 0
  • 0
Interest Score
3
HIT Score
0.43
Domain
vivodesign.co.uk

Actual
www.vivodesign.co.uk

IP
149.255.62.123

Status
OK

Category
Other
0 comments Add a comment